Gillbey is an Irish name with roots in Gaelic culture, meaning 'from the estate of the hostage' or 'blond-haired'. It carries a sense of nobility and leadership, often associated with individuals of fair appearance or distinguished heritage. The name resonates with strength and tradition, reflecting its historical and cultural significance.
